Anyone can argue that small businesses need emailmarketing more than anyone else. If you think about it, small businesses must be very cautious about the marketing channels they pick because they have limited resources and budgets. That’s why emailmarketing is a perfect fit for them. Not convinced? Not convinced?

No, email isn’t dead. It is still very much a thriving aspect of the marketingmix and a key activity in building customer relationships. The challenge with email is not whether to use it, but how to use it effectively to build on the relationships so important to the success of your business. Email Objectives.
